Position: Legal Counsel (Commercial) 12 months FTC — Global Household Name
Location: Greater London

12-month Fixed Term Contract (with potential to go permanent) up to £80,000 p.a., with a well-established, internationally operating company with a strong UK presence and a genuinely collaborative culture.

The Role

This role sits within a well developed in-house legal function that supports multiple markets and works closely with senior stakeholders across the business.

Reporting into a senior international legal leader, you will play a key role in supporting the business on a wide range of commercial matters and contracts. This is a hands-on position suited to someone who enjoys balancing legal rigour with commercial pragmatism in a fast-moving environment.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Draft, review, and negotiate a wide range of commercial agreements, including framework, supplier, distribution, technology, software, marketing services, confidentiality agreements, and statements of work.
  • Serve as a trusted legal advisor on day-to-day commercial issues, identifying, assessing, and managing legal and regulatory risk.
  • Contribute to the ongoing enhancement of contract management processes and ways of working within the legal function.
  • Work closely with internal stakeholders to ensure contractual arrangements support business objectives, compliance requirements, and key commercial initiatives, including strategic projects.
  • Manage relationships with external legal counsel as needed.
About You
  • You are a UK qualified, commercially minded lawyer who is comfortable operating in an in-house environment and engaging with stakeholders at all levels.
  • You have strong experience drafting and negotiating a broad range of commercial contracts.
  • You offer a pragmatic, solutions-focused mindset with strong commercial awareness.
Mode of working
  • This is a hybrid role requiring office presence 3 days a week (and 2 days from home).
  • The working hours can be flexible.
